United SC promoted

Guwahati: Chirag United SC on Sunday qualified for the I-League top division after a solitary goal win over Indian Bank in a second division final round league match here.

Louis Nigi Ebami scored the all-important goal in the 47th minute with a long-range effort from near the centre-line.

This was the Calcutta side’s third successive win in the round-robin league. With nine points and two matches left, they became the first team to get promoted to the first division.

Mohammedan Sporting now have six points from three matches while Mumbai FC and Vasco SC have six and three points from two matches each, respectively. (PTI)
